Houston’s Ismaili Center, the first in the U.S., holds opening ceremony 2025-11-06

Ismaili Center Houston opened by Hazar Imam November 6, 2025
Source: 
https://www.houstonpublicmedia.org/

The five-story structure, years in the making, was the site of an opening ceremony Thursday that included Houston Mayor John Whitmire and His Highness Prince Rahim Aga Khan V, the worldwide spiritual leader of Ismaili Muslims.

Overlooking Buffalo Bayou, Houston's Ismaili Center hosted an opening ceremony Thursday as the first such center in the United States and the seventh worldwide. It’s been nearly 20 years in the making and serves as an ambassadorial building for the Shia Ismaili branch of Islam.

Aga Khan Collection Breaks Records as the World’s Highest-Value Sale of South Asian Art 2025-11-06

Source: 
https://mymodernmet.com/

ver the course of nearly 50 years, Prince Sadruddin and Princess Catherine Aga Khan managed to amass quite the collection of Indian and Islamic paintings. The couple boasted everything from paintings and manuscripts to drawings and miniatures, spanning the 16th to 19th centuries and each of indelible quality. On October 28, 2025, the Aga Khan collection broke records at auction, becoming the highest-value sale of South Asian art across any category in history.

AKDN pledges 10m euro for new Paris Peace Forum endowment 2025-10-29

AKDN pledges Euro 10 million to Paris Peace Forum endowment
Source: 
the.ismaili

AKDN has pledged 10 million euro toward the Paris Peace Forum’s new endowment fund to support the long-term financial stability and ambitious growth strategy for the Forum.

AKDN is a founding member of the Paris Peace Forum, which opened for its 8th edition today. International organisations, civil society and the private sector have gathered to seek “New Coalitions for Peace, People and the Planet.” In a time marked by fragmentation and conflict, this year’s Paris Peace Forum underscores the urgency of forging new alliances for collective action.
